The Willi Milli was a Prostrata in my opinion but it was the most vibrant Pink with strong blue tips. If someone doesn't beat me too it I have it on my work computer. It is somwhat similar to the Paletta Prostrata that I have but not even close in coloration. The Paletta is more Raspberry Pink to me.
The FF Echinata that came from Bali has blue and green which is different from the Australian one that is solid blue. FF does grow quicker than the Ice Fire.
